RE: Will newly added foundations and houses multis work?
all new houses/foundations are already added on scripts, but OSI did something weird on multi.idx file that messed all multis > 0147b (all these new houses), so sphere can't read multi.idx correctly and doesn't consider these new houses as multi

that's why it doesn't update char Z when you step inside the multi. Also that's why it think the multi area is 0,0,0,0 and show this error that you're trying to add an item at invalid location using house customization menu

honestly I have no idea how to make this thing work. I already tried to make sphere read multi.idx in a different way but it still not working
